One of the most renowned herbs for improving circulation is ginger. This spicy root contains active compounds called gingerols that stimulate blood flow and reduce inflammation. Ginger can help dilate blood vessels, making it easier for blood to circulate throughout the body. Drinking ginger tea or incorporating fresh ginger into meals can provide a flavorful way to enhance your circulation.

Cayenne pepper is another potent herb that can boost circulation. The active ingredient, capsaicin, is known for its ability to improve blood flow and promote the health of blood vessels. Adding cayenne to your meals can create a warming effect in the body, expanding blood vessels and enhancing circulation. For those who enjoy a little heat in their dishes, this herb is a fantastic addition.

When it comes to metabolism, green tea has gained popularity worldwide for its fat-burning properties. The catechins in green tea work by increasing metabolic rate and promoting fat oxidation. Drinking a cup of green tea daily can be an excellent way to enhance metabolism and support weight management efforts. Furthermore, it is packed with antioxidants, promoting overall health.

Ginseng is a versatile herb that has been used for centuries to enhance physical performance and improve energy levels. Certain types of ginseng, such as Panax ginseng, are known to stimulate metabolism by supporting the body’s energy production pathways. This herb can be consumed in various forms, including capsules, teas, or extracts, making it accessible for anyone looking to boost their metabolism naturally.

Garlic is not only a staple in many cuisines but also serves as a powerful herb for circulation. Studies have shown that garlic can help lower blood pressure and improve blood flow, making it a heart-healthy addition to your diet. Incorporating garlic into your meals can not only enhance flavor but also support cardiovascular health, making it a double win.
